123visa   

Visa Professional Business ...

Colombia > Sudan


Visa Professional Business ... Colombia Sri Lanka
Visa Professional Business ... Colombia Suede
Visa Professional Business ... Colombia Suitza
Visa Professional Business ... Colombia Suriname
Visa Professional Business ... Colombia Swaziland






123visa